# Hey, welcome aboard! This env file drives the Mailwick bounce processor,
# the little service that reads bounce notifications off the Pondhollow queue
# and flags dead addresses so we stop mailing them. Most defaults below are
# fine for local dev — just point QUEUE_HOST at your local broker.
# One thing you do need: the queue consumer won't connect without its
# shared secret, which goes on the very next line.

sealed setting: ARCHIVE_KEY3=c1f

### Step 4: Hand cron jobs over to Loomwork

Once the Loomwork scheduler is running, disable the legacy crontab on the batch host and re-register each job as a workflow definition. The migration script under `tools/cron2loom` handles translation of schedules and retry policies. Loomwork authenticates its workers against the coordinator with a shared secret, so the worker hosts need it in their environment file. Append this line to `/etc/loomwork/worker.env` on each node:

sealed setting: LEDGER_TOKEN20=6148d35bbb480b0ab79e

Hey Priya — quick handover before I'm out. Pinning policy change landed: every dependency in the Fennelworks release train must now be hash-pinned, no version ranges, no exceptions without a waiver. CI will block anything unpinned starting Monday. If you need to cut a hotfix, sign with the current deploy key, included below.

deploy key for kagup-bawig: bky9_ZMq28eTw9